1. (interrogative) What one or ones (of those mentioned or implied).
By now, you must surely know which is which.
2. The/Any ones that; whichever.
Please take which you please.
3. (relative) Introduces a relative clause giving further information about something previously mentioned.
He had to leave, which was very difficult.
4. (relative) Used of people (now generally who, whom or that).
